Cars in the European Union (2004)
Description
The numbers of cars per 1000 inhabitants (cars), the total number of known mortal accidents (deaths), and the country population/1000 (population) for the 25 member countries of the European Union for the year 2004
Usage
CARS2004
Format
A data frame with 25 observations on the following 4 variables:
-
country(a factor with levelsAustria,Belgium,Cyprus,Czech Republic,Denmark,Estonia,Finland,France,Germany,Greece,Hungary,Ireland,Italy,Latvia,Lithuania,Luxembourg,Malta,Netherlands,Poland,Portugal,Slovakia,Slovenia,Spain,Sweden, andUnited Kingdom) -
cars(number of cars per 1000 inhabitants) -
deaths(total number of known mortal accidents) -
population(country population/1000)
References
Ugarte, M. D., Militino, A. F., and Arnholt, A. T. 2015. Probability and Statistics with R, Second Edition. Chapman & Hall / CRC.
Examples
plot(deaths ~ cars, data = CARS2004)
ggplot(data = CARS2004, aes(x = population, y = deaths, color = cars)) + geom_point()
